Judicial Review and Courts Bill — Third Reading — 25 Jan 2022 at 18:45

The majority of MPs voted for a series of measures intended to streamline and modernise elements of the justice system.

MPs were considering the Judicial Review and Courts Bill.[1][2][3]

The motion supported by the majority of MPs in this vote was:

  • That the Bill be now read a Third time.

Support for the motion enabled the Bill to continue on its path to becoming law.

The Bill provided for:

  • * Changes to the Judicial Review rules, including introducing a suspended quashing order as a possible outcome, giving Parliament, or public bodies, time to respond to a decision and removing the ability to seek a judicial review of a decision by the Upper Tribunal on if to allow an appeal from the First-tier Tribunal.
  • * For certain individuals who plead guilty to be dealt with "online without the involvement of the court [or magistrate]" if the defendant agrees.
  • * To remove the need for a plea hearing in the magistrates' court in certain types of case, enabling the plea to be submitted in writing or online.
  • * The establishment of an Online Procedure Rule Committee to propose the rules for when, and how, court cases may be initiated, conducted, progressed, participated-in or disposed of by electronic means.
  • * "To allow virtual hearings in coroners’ courts"
  • * "To allow a coroner to discontinue an investigation where the cause of death is natural causes, without a post-mortem examination"
  • * "To allow inquests to proceed without a hearing in non-contentious cases"
  • * To revoke provisions which currently place duties on the Corporation of London to provide county and magistrates court capacity at the current locations.
